原文:【設計模式】第七篇:和我一起簡單認識橋接模式

一 引言 橋接模式理解起來也是非常簡單,我們仍然從生活中的問題出發,如果一些事物的分類可以從兩個或者多個維度來划分,就比如不同品牌和不同排量的汽車,他們可以有 M x N 種結果 例如:奧迪A . 排量,奧迪A . 排量,奔馳S L . 排量,等等 這種情況下如果選擇繼承的方式,就會出現一種多層繼承的關系,子類就會非常多,同時擴展也很麻煩 像這樣的例子還有很多,比如品牌和產品類型之間,或者不同顏 ...

2020-11-23 10:46 1 322 推薦指數:

查看詳情

Neo4j 第七篇模式(Pattern)

模式模式匹配是Cypher的核心,使用模式來描述所需數據的形狀,該模式使用屬性圖的結構來描述,通常使用小括號()表示節點,-->表示關系,-[]->表示關系和關系的類型,箭頭表示關系的方向。 一,節點模式 用小括號表示節點模式:(a),a是節點變量的名稱,用於引用圖中的某一個節點 ...

Fri May 24 19:29:00 CST 2019 0 1195
設計模式橋接模式

橋接模式 1.基本介紹 橋接模式(Bridge)是指將實現與抽象放在兩個不同的類層次中,是兩個層次可以獨立改變 該模式基於類的最小設計原則(擴展功能時盡量少的增加類),通過使用封裝、聚合、繼承等行為讓不同的類承擔不同的職責 主要特點是把抽象和行為實現分離開來,從而可以保持各部分 ...

Tue Jun 09 04:26:00 CST 2020 0 747
設計模式-橋接模式

前言 點擊查看:設計模式系列 橋接模式(Bridge) 定義:將抽象部分與實現部分分離,使它們都可以獨立的變化。 理解:為啦解決一個對象變化而影響多個對象跟着變化,需要把具體實現對象抽象化,使降低對象和變化因素的耦合度,提高系統的可維護性和擴展性。 舉例: 手機系統的生態圈問題 ...

Wed Aug 27 02:05:00 CST 2014 4 2940
設計模式橋接模式

橋接模式(Bridge)是一種結構型設計模式。Bridge模式基於類的最小設計原則,通過使用封裝、聚合及繼承等行為讓不同的類承擔不同的職責。它的主要特點是把抽象(Abstraction)與行為實現(Implementation)分離開來,從而可以保持各部分的獨立性以及應對他們的功能擴展。 橋接 ...

Fri Sep 30 19:02:00 CST 2016 0 32727
設計模式-橋接模式

橋接模式 定義 抽象部分和具體實現部分分離 讓他們可以獨立的變化 通過組合的方式建立兩個類之間的關系而不是繼承 結構型模式 生活中的場景 橋 連接了兩個維度的東西 網絡連接 橋接模式 虛擬網卡和物理網卡連在一起 通用的寫法 里面有幾個關鍵 ...

Wed Jan 06 17:48:00 CST 2021 0 719
設計模式橋接模式

橋接模式 模式定義 官方定義:橋接模式就是將抽象部分與現實部分進行分離,使它們可以獨立變化。橋接模式將繼承關系轉化為關聯關系,它降低了類與類之間的耦合度,減少了系統中類的數量,也減少了代碼量。 優缺點 優點 將實現與抽象部分進行了分離。提高了比集成更好 ...

Wed Apr 14 03:27:00 CST 2021 0 423
設計模式橋接模式

橋接模式又稱橋梁模式,屬於結構型模式,是指將抽象化 與 實現化 脫耦,使得二者可以獨立的變化。它是用組合關系代替繼承關系來實現,從而降低了抽象和實現這兩個可變維度的耦合度。 抽象化 存在於多個實體中的共同的概念性聯系,就是抽象化,作為一個過程,抽象化就是忽略一些信息,從而把不同的實體當作同樣 ...

Sat Mar 19 07:24:00 CST 2022 1 1629
DAX 第七篇:分組聚合

DAX有三個用於生成分組聚合數據的函數,這三個函數有兩個共同的特征:分組列和擴展列。 分組列是用於分組的列,只能來源於基礎表中已存的列,分組列可以來源於同一個表,也可以來源於相關的列。 擴 ...

Tue Sep 10 00:45:00 CST 2019 0 1387
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M